Many homeowners searching for information on why fall and spring are the best times for lawn clean up are typically looking to understand how seasonal changes impact their yard’s health and appearance. These searches often relate to preparing the lawn for upcoming weather conditions or restoring its look after the harshness of winter or summer. People are usually interested in removing debris like fallen leaves, branches, and grass clippings that accumulate during these seasons, as well as addressing issues such as dead grass, moss, or weeds that can hinder healthy growth. The goal is to maintain a tidy, healthy yard that is ready for the next growth cycle or winter dormancy, making professional lawn clean up services valuable for achieving optimal results.

The problems prompting these searches often involve overgrown or cluttered lawns that can become unsightly or unhealthy if left unaddressed. During fall, leaves and debris can smother grass and promote mold or disease if not cleared away, while in spring, accumulated debris from the previous season can inhibit new growth and lead to pest problems. Additionally, homeowners may plan to aerate, overseed, or fertilize their lawns after a thorough clean-up to ensure a lush, healthy appearance. These seasonal clean ups also serve as a preventative measure, reducing the likelihood of pests and disease issues that can develop from debris buildup. Fall and spring are popular times for lawn clean up because they mark key periods of yard transition and renewal. During fall, property owners often seek help from local contractors to clear away fallen leaves, remove debris, and prepare their lawns for the colder months ahead. This seasonal clean up not only keeps the yard looking tidy but also helps prevent issues like mold or lawn damage caused by accumulated organic matter. Similarly, spring is a prime time for rejuvenating lawns after winter, with many turning to local service providers to remove leftover debris, trim back overgrown areas, and give their yard a fresh start for the warmer months.

These seasons naturally bring changes that make lawn clean up more necessary and effective. In fall, clearing away leaves and twigs prevents buildup that can smother grass or promote pests, while spring cleanup helps to eliminate winter debris and encourages healthy growth.
